I said that Arrowfell was like Half-Genie Hero, but more specifically it draws from the DLC, Friends to the End, which had you swapping between 3 characters to advance.
Opting for a difference from their usual 2D art style, the game instead makes use of 3D models similar to the original show, albeit with a more “chibi” style similar to the Shantae games.
